The Two Dimensions of Time: Chronos vs. Kairos

Two Dimension of Time are Kairos and Chronos

Most people live their entire lives in chronos—measured, predictable time. Twenty-four hours equal one day. Sixty minutes make an hour. It’s the ticking clock on your wall, the calendar on your phone, the linear progression we all experience.

But there’s another dimension of time that changes everything: kairos.

Kairos is measured time that is opportune—divinely orchestrated moments within chronos. Think of it like weather versus climate. Climate may be constant, but weather fluctuates. In every stretch of chronos, there are kairos moments waiting to be seized.

“To every thing there is a season, and a time to every purpose under the heaven.”
— Ecclesiastes 3:1 (KJV)

“For he saith, I have heard thee in a time accepted, and in the day of salvation have I succoured thee: behold, now is the accepted time; behold, now is the day of salvation.”
— 2 Corinthians 6:2 (KJV)

God’s favor genuinely rests upon me. It is palpable, it reinvigorates me and I can’t deny its power and influence. But I’ve learned that favor isn’t just about blessing—it’s about timing. It’s about recognizing when Heaven is moving and positioning yourself to move with it.

Why Most People Miss Their Kairos Moments

Here’s the thing that breaks my heart: people pray for breakthrough, fast for favor, and declare blessing over their lives, then completely miss their moment when it arrives. Why? Because they’re looking for chronos answers to kairos problems.

The race is not to the swift or the battle to the strong, but time and chance happen to them all. That phrase “time and chance” isn’t referring to random luck—it’s divine orchestration intersecting with human readiness.

Joseph understood this. While imprisoned, he could have become bitter, given up on his dreams, or compromised his character. Instead, he used his chronos time to develop the skills he’d need for his kairos moment. When Pharaoh needed a dream interpreter, Joseph was ready—not just spiritually, but practically.

“And Pharaoh said unto his servants, Can we find such a one as this is, a man in whom the Spirit of God is?”
— Genesis 41:38 (KJV)

The opportunity didn’t make Joseph; Joseph was ready for the opportunity.

The Preparation Phase: What to Do While Waiting

Preparing for your divine moment

Every person has the same amount of chronos, but not everyone recognizes their kairos.

While you’re waiting for your divinely orchestrated moment, here’s what you must do:

1. Develop Discipline and Character

Before your kairos moment arrives, you must have strength of character. You must wait and wait well—in character. This is the time to be prudent, to build the internal infrastructure that will sustain you when breakthrough comes.

“And not only so, but we glory in tribulations also: knowing that tribulation worketh patience; And patience, experience; and experience, hope.”
— Romans 5:3-4 (KJV)

I’ve watched people get their moment only to lose it because they lacked the character to steward it. The prison prepared Joseph for the palace. What is your current season preparing you for?

2. Learn Everything You Can

Over time, learn as many things as you can along the journey. Joseph learned people management in prison. David learned warfare while tending sheep. Your current assignment isn’t punishment—it’s preparation.

“Redeeming the time, because the days are evil.”
— Ephesians 5:16 (KJV)

Have plans and structure so your time isn’t wasted. If you were miraculously transferred from your current position to your destiny tomorrow, would you be ready? Or would you be kicked out because you didn’t use your waiting season wisely?

3. Stay Sensitive in Spirit

Be very sensitive in spirit. Kairos moments are discerned spiritually, not intellectually. When God wants to do something, the Spirit moves. The cloud isn’t always present—you must move when the Spirit moves.

This is where praying in the spirit becomes crucial. Your natural mind can’t always discern divine timing, but your spirit can. You can’t defeat an enemy you don’t know you have the ability to defeat—and you can’t seize an opportunity you can’t spiritually discern.
